Police seek car clues in murder case

Last updated: September 8, 2015 - 1:54pm


BERWICK — Police believe a murdered man’s car was in the Berwick area after he went missing, and now they need the public’s help in the homicide investigation.

Samuel John Vacante, 52, Drums, was reported missing by his estranged wife Aug. 31, and his body was discovered Sunday in the woods near Petrarch Trail in Penn Forrest Township, Carbon County, state police report.

But Vacante’s 2014 Kia Cadenza was spotted in the Berwick area Sept. 1 in the early evening hours, said Lt. Robert Bartal; it may have been in the area from the evening of Aug. 31 until it was recovered on Sept. 2 at 3 a.m. in Hazleton.

The Kia is a white, four-door sedan with a distinctive black roof. The Pennsylvania registration on the car is JMR9595.

Anyone with information is asked to call State Police at Hazleton, 570-459-3890.
